Rule:--Sid:1020--Summary:This event is generated when an attempt is made to exploit a buffer overflow associated with a file with a .idc extension. --Impact:Remote access.  This attack may permit the execution of arbitrary commands on the vulnerable server.--Detailed Information:Microsoft Internet Information Service (IIS) supports file extensions including .idc that call the ISM.DLL.  A buffer overflow vulnerability exists in ISM.DLL code when it receives a malformed request, permitting the execution of arbitrary code.  --Affected Systems:IIS 4.0 hosts--Attack Scenarios:An attacker can send a malformed request containing a file name with an extension of .idc, possibly causing a buffer overflow.--Ease of Attack:Simple.  Exploit code is freely available.--False Positives:None Known.--False Negatives:None Known.--Corrective Action:Upgrade to a more current version of IIS. --Contributors:Original rule writer unknownModified by Brian Caswell <bmc@sourcefire.com>Sourcefire Vulnerability Research TeamJudy Novak <judy.novak@sourcefire.com>--Additional References:--
